|
Common Stock (Schedule Of Reserved Shares Of Common Stock For Future Issuance) (Details)
|
Dec. 31, 2012
|Stockholders Equity, Shares Reserved For Issuance By Type [Line Items]
|Shares reserved for issuance
|6,791,991
|
Stock Options Outstanding [Member]
|Stockholders Equity, Shares Reserved For Issuance By Type [Line Items]
|Shares reserved for issuance
|1,487,921
|
Stock Awards Outstanding [Member]
|Stockholders Equity, Shares Reserved For Issuance By Type [Line Items]
|Shares reserved for issuance
|366,915
|
Stock Options Available For Future Grants [Member]
|Stockholders Equity, Shares Reserved For Issuance By Type [Line Items]
|Shares reserved for issuance
|2,055,218
|
Employee Stock Purchase Plan [Member]
|Stockholders Equity, Shares Reserved For Issuance By Type [Line Items]
|Shares reserved for issuance
|376,085
|
Warrants [Member]
|Stockholders Equity, Shares Reserved For Issuance By Type [Line Items]
|Shares reserved for issuance
|2,505,852
|X
|
- Details
|X
|
- Definition
Aggregate number of common shares reserved for future issuance.
Reference 1: http://www.xbrl.org/2003/role/presentationRef